数据库基础入门(一)
数据库是按照数据结构来组织、存储和管理数据的仓库。
简单的说数据库本身可以被视为电子化的文件柜,用户可以对文件中的海量数据进行新增、截取、更新、删除等操作。数据库中的数据以一定的方式存储在一起,能为多个用户共享、具有尽可能小的冗余度的特点、是与应用程序相独立的数据集合。
数据管理不仅仅是存储和管理数据,而转变成用户需要的各种数据管理的方式。数据库有很多种类型,从最简单的存储有各种数据的表格到能够进行海量数据存储的大型数据库系统都在各个方面得到广泛应用。
进行数据库技术的学习当然需要从数据库开发环境配置开始,关于数据库环境的配置网上资源多如牛毛,不再赘述。
数据库基本语句:
(1)数据库作为具有私有性质的数据存储仓库就需要创建用户并设立密码:
Create user czj@localhost identified by ‘123456’;//创建用户czj并设立密码
(2)配置权限
Grant all on *.* to ‘czj’ @’localhost’;//使得czj用户拥有本地登录服务器并对数据拥有所有权利的权限。
(3)在进行数据库设计时需要先注册数据库或指定数据库:
create database czjdb;//注册数据库
use czjdb;//指定数据库(再已有czjdb数据库的前提下)
(4)创建表
数据库里存在多个表,就好比仓库里分门别类的存放着不同属性的货物以便于查找一样。
Create table 表名(字段名 类型[,…字段名n 类型]);
例如我建立了个宠物信息管理表:
序号(id) |
主人(host) |
品种(kind) |
性别(sex) |
描述(more) |
1 |
Man_1 |
泰迪犬 |
男孩 |
调皮 |
2 |
Man_2 |
波斯猫 |
女孩 |
乖巧 |
3 |
Man_3 |
金毛犬 |
男孩 |
强壮 |
Create table petinfo(
id int not null primary key auto_increment,
host char(20) not null,
kind char(20) not null,
sex int not null default 0,
more varchar(50));
插入数据:
Insert into petinfo values
(1,’man_1’,’泰迪犬’,’1’,’调皮’),
(2,’man_2’,’波斯猫’,’0’,’乖巧’),
(3,’man_3’,’金毛犬’,’1’,’强壮’);
//其中 sex 的值1为男孩,0为女孩;
修改数据:
此时有同学会觉得sex用char格式存储比较好,那就这样干:
删除字段sex:
Alter table petinfo drop sex;
添加字段:
Alter table petinfo sex char not null;
然后需要做的就是给字段sex赋值:
Update petinfo set sex = ‘男孩’ where id=1;
Update petinfo set sex = ‘女孩’ where id=2;
Update petinfo set sex = ‘男孩’ where id=3;
其中涉及到了where条件语句,如果没有加上where后面的内容,修改将对所有的行有效,但这并不是我们想要的。
至此表格建好了,你还可以对数据进行查改删添,只要对照基本语句进行操作就可以了。
相关推荐
在“数据库基础入门学习”中,我们将深入理解数据库的基本概念、原理以及如何使用它们。以下是对数据库基础知识的详细阐述: 一、数据库基本概念 1. 数据:数据是数据库中的基本元素,可以是数字、文字、图像等各种...
数据库是信息时代的核心,它是组织、存储和管理数据的系统,而SQL(Structured Query Language)则是与数据库交互的语言...文档"数据库学习入门数据库基础入门.docx"应提供详细的步骤和实例,进一步辅助你的学习之旅。
数据库学习入门数据库基础入门.doc
数据库基础教你入门
数据库学习入门数据库基础入门 本文档主要介绍了数据库的基础知识和入门教程,涵盖了数据库的基本概念、常用的DBMS、数据操作语言、数据库管理系统、数据库优化、备份和恢复机制等方面的知识。 一、数据库的基本...
DB2数据库基础入门 DB2数据库是一种关系型数据库管理系统,由IBM开发,广泛应用于企业级应用程序中。本文档将详细介绍DB2数据库的基本概念、基本命令和基本操作。 数据库创建和连接 在DB2中,创建数据库使用...
3.SQL Server 2014数据库安装.mp4 30.SQL Server 2014 CHARINDEX函数.mp4 31.SQL Server 2014 STUFF函数.mp4 32.SQL Server 2014 SUBTRING函数.mp4 33..SQL Server 2014 LEFT()和RIGHT函数.mp4 34.SQL Server ...
数据库SQL入门基础涉及到的核心知识点包括以下几个方面: 1. SQL语句概述 SQL(Structured Query Language)是一种用于存储、检索、操作数据的计算机语言,主要用在关系数据库管理系统中。SQL入门基础通常包括学习...
MySQL是属于Oracle Corporation(甲骨文公司)推出的关系型数据库管理系统, M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。 MySQL最流行的关系型数据库管理系统,在 WEB ...
sql语法入门基础语法总结大全,纯属本人手动总结精华,推荐,包括创建数据库,创建表,各种关系,各种查询语法。
本文主要介绍数据库的基础知识,以及如何入门数据库学习,特别是针对MySQL的安装和配置。 首先,数据库的主要作用是存储和管理有组织、可共享的数据,这些数据可以是各种类型,如文字、图形、图像和声音。常见的...
数据库学习入门数据库基础.doc
数据库是信息时代的核心组成部分,它是一种有组织的、可共享的数据集合,包含各种类型的数据,如文字、图形、图像和声音。数据库管理系统(DBMS)是管理和操纵这些数据的软件工具,常见的DBMS有MySQL、Oracle、SQL ...
本课程适合所有需要学习数据库知识的同学,课件内容制作精细,由浅入深,适合入门或进行知识回顾。 本章为该课程的其中一个章节,如有需要可下载全部课程 全套资源下载地址:...
数据库学习入门数据库基础 数据库是存储和管理数据的基本对象,包括文字、图形、图像、声音等有组织的、可共享的数据集合。常用的数据库管理系统(DBMS)有 MySQL、Oracle、SQL Server、DB2 等。 数据库基础知识点...
MySQL数据库是世界上最流行的开源关系型数据库...总之,"Mysql数据库基础入门视频及xmind笔记"是一个全面的初学者资源,通过系统学习,你可以建立起对MySQL的坚实基础,为未来更深入的数据库开发和管理打下坚实的基础。
【标题】: "数据库基础与应用深度解析" 【描述】: "本压缩包包含一系列关于数据库的基础知识和深入应用的资料,旨在帮助学习者全面理解数据库的原理、设计与管理。通过学习,您将能够掌握如何创建、操作和优化...
总之,ASP数据库编程入门主要涉及理解ASP.NET框架、C#语言基础、ADO.NET组件的使用,以及数据库连接、查询、操作和错误处理的基本概念。通过实践,开发者可以逐渐掌握这些技能,创建功能丰富的Web应用程序。在学习...